  1. 🎯 Define Your Goals: Take a moment to think deeply about why you want to change careers. Do you seek better pay, more fulfillment, or perhaps more flexibility? For instance, Maria, a former office manager, transitioned to a freelance writer because she wanted to express her creativity and escape the 9-to-5 grind. Setting clear goals will help guide your journey.
  2. 🔍 Research Your New Field: Understand what skills and knowledge are essential for your target industry.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, many industries like tech and healthcare are rapidly growing. Researching these fields can open doors you didnt think possible.
  3. 💡 Build Relevant Skills: Enroll in courses or obtain certifications relevant to your new career. For example, if youre moving into digital marketing from a sales background, consider online certifications in Google Ads or social media marketing. This will not only boost your resume but also give you confidence.
  4. 🤝 Network, Network, Network: Connect with professionals in your chosen field through social platforms like LinkedIn, or local meetups. This real-world connection can introduce you to potential mentors or job opportunities. Remember, relationships are key in any successful switching industries.
  5. 📊 Update Your Personal Brand: This includes tailoring your resume and LinkedIn profile. Ensure they highlight transferable skills and experiences relevant to your new path. Highlight your adaptability; this is attractive to prospective employers.
  6. 🎓 Volunteer or Intern: Gaining hands-on experience via internships or volunteer work can be invaluable. It’s like getting a taste before fully diving in. For instance, many tech companies offer volunteer roles that teach you on-the-job skills.

Successful Career Change Strategies to Consider 🎯

Now that you’re aware of the pros and cons, lets explore some successful strategies for navigating this exciting transition:

  1. 💪 Prepare a Transition Plan: Outline the steps needed to make the switch, including identifying transferable skills, relevant education, and the timeline for your transition.
  2. 🔗 Develop Your Brand: Update your resume and LinkedIn profile. Highlight skills and experiences that resonate with your desired industry.
  3. 🤝 Seek Mentorship: Find someone in your target industry to guide you. A mentor can provide insights, advice, and possibly job referrals.
  4. 🔍 Gain Experience: Consider internships, volunteer roles, or part-time opportunities in your new industry as a stepping stone.
  5. 🎤 Practice Your Elevator Pitch: Master how you’ll explain your career change succinctly to potential employers. Focus on the value you can bring based on your previous experience and new learnings.
  6. 🧳 Stay Open-Minded: Be flexible and open to adapting your plan along the way. The job market can be unpredictable, and adapting to new conditions is crucial.
  7. 🚀 Keep Networking: Join industry associations and attend events where you can meet like-minded professionals. Remember, building connections is crucial for success!
